Senior Java Developer

4 weeks ago


Toronto, Ontario, Canada GFT Technologies SE Full time

Job Summary

We are seeking a highly skilled and experienced Java Developer with a strong background in investment banking to join our dynamic team at GFT Technologies SE. The successful candidate will be responsible for developing, maintaining, and optimizing Java-based applications and systems that support our investment banking operations.

Key Responsibilities:

  1. Software Development: Design, develop, test, and deploy high-performance Java applications for various investment banking functions, including trading platforms, risk management systems, and data analytics tools.
  2. Domain Expertise: Utilize your expertise in investment banking to understand and implement solutions that align with industry standards and regulations. Stay updated on market trends and evolving technologies.
  3. Collaboration: Collaborate with cross-functional teams, including traders, quants, risk managers, and other developers, to gather requirements and develop innovative solutions.
  4. Performance Optimization: Continuously optimize and enhance the performance of existing systems, ensuring they meet the demands of a fast-paced investment banking environment.
  5. Code Review: Participate in code reviews to maintain code quality, improve team collaboration, and ensure best practices are followed.
  6. Problem Solving: Identify and address complex technical challenges related to trading, data processing, and risk management.
  7. Documentation: Create and maintain detailed technical documentation for developed systems and applications.
  8. Testing and Quality Assurance: Perform thorough testing of software to ensure it meets high-quality standards and is free from defects.
  9. Compliance and Security: Ensure that all software and applications adhere to industry-specific compliance and security standards, including data protection and confidentiality.
  10. Support and Maintenance: Provide ongoing support and maintenance for developed applications, promptly addressing any issues that may arise.

Qualifications:

  • Bachelor's or Master's degree in Computer Science, Finance, or a related field.
  • Proven experience as a Java Developer with a focus on investment banking.
  • Strong knowledge of investment banking processes, financial instruments, trading, and risk management.
  • Proficiency in Java programming and experience with relevant frameworks and libraries.
  • Understanding of financial industry regulations and compliance requirements.
  • Knowledge of database systems, SQL, and data modeling.
  • Excellent problem-solving skills and ability to work in a fast-paced, high-pressure environment.
  • Strong teamwork and communication skills, with the ability to collaborate with diverse teams and stakeholders.
  • Experience with version control systems and continuous integration/continuous deployment (CI/CD) pipelines is a plus.
  • Relevant certifications in Java programming, financial modeling, or risk management are desirable.

We are committed to cultivating, fostering, and preserving a culture of diversity, equity, and inclusion. We want to work with talented individuals who share our values and are passionate about using their skills to make a meaningful impact in the financial industry.

Why Choose GFT?

We offer a dynamic and supportive work environment, with opportunities for professional growth and development. Our team is passionate about innovation and technology, and we are committed to making a positive impact in the financial industry.

What We Offer:

  • Competitive salary and benefits package.
  • Opportunities for professional growth and development.
  • Diverse and inclusive work environment.
  • Collaborative and dynamic team.
  • Flexible work arrangements, including remote work options.

We are an equal opportunities employer and welcome applications from diverse candidates. If you are passionate about using your Java development skills in the context of investment banking, we encourage you to apply for this exciting opportunity.


  • Senior Java Developer

    4 weeks ago


    Toronto, Ontario, Canada S.i. Systèmes Full time

    Job Title: Senior Java DeveloperJob Description:We are seeking a highly skilled Senior Java Developer to join our team at S.i. Systèmes. As a Senior Java Developer, you will be responsible for developing new features and backend capabilities for our eCommerce website using Spring Boot and GCP.Key Responsibilities:Develop and integrate RESTful APIs and...

  • Senior Java Developer

    4 weeks ago


    Toronto, Ontario, Canada Randstad Canada Full time

    Senior Java DeveloperWe are seeking a seasoned Senior Java Developer to lead the design, development, and deployment of high-performance Java applications. You will utilize your expertise in Java SE/EE, system integrations using REST and SOAP APIs, and hands-on experience with Oracle design concepts. Collaborate with cross-functional teams to ensure...

  • Senior Java Developer

    4 weeks ago


    Toronto, Ontario, Canada GalaxEons Full time

    Job Title: Senior Java DeveloperAbout the Role:We are seeking a highly skilled Senior Java Developer to join our team at GalaxEons. As a Senior Java Developer, you will be responsible for designing, developing, and maintaining large-scale Java applications.Key Responsibilities:Design and develop high-quality Java applications using Spring and other relevant...

  • Senior Java Developer

    4 weeks ago


    Toronto, Ontario, Canada Randstad Canada Full time

    Senior Java DeveloperWe are seeking a seasoned Senior Java Developer to lead the design, development, and deployment of high-performance Java and Curam applications. As a key member of our team, you will utilize your expertise in Java SE/EE, system integrations using REST and SOAP APIs, and hands-on experience with Oracle design concepts to drive impactful...

  • Senior Java Developer

    1 month ago


    Toronto, Ontario, Canada CB Canada Full time

    Senior Java Developer OpportunityCB Canada is seeking a highly skilled Senior Java Developer to join our team.Key Responsibilities:Design and develop scalable Java applications using Akka and Scala.Collaborate with cross-functional teams to deliver high-quality software solutions.Participate in code reviews and contribute to the improvement of our...

  • Senior Java Developer

    4 weeks ago


    Toronto, Ontario, Canada Highbrow LLC Full time

    Job Title: Senior Java DeveloperJob Summary:Highbrow LLC is seeking a highly skilled Senior Java Developer to join our team.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ining large-scale Java applications.Key Responsibilities:Design and develop production-grade, scalable Java applications and...

  • Senior Java Developer

    1 month ago


    Toronto, Ontario, Canada Nexus Systems Group Inc. Full time

    Job Title: Senior Java DeveloperWe are seeking a highly skilled Senior Java Developer to join our team at Nexus Systems Group Inc.About the Role:This is a senior-level position that requires a strong expertise in Java/JEE, including Spring Boot. The ideal candidate will have extensive experience in designing and developing enterprise-grade applications using...

  • Senior Java Developer

    4 weeks ago


    Toronto, Ontario, Canada NTT DATA Full time

    Job Title: Senior Java DeveloperAbout the Role:NTT DATA Services is seeking a skilled Senior Java Developer to join our team in Toronto, Ontario. As a Senior Java Developer, you will be responsible for developing, maintaining, and implementing Java-based components, applications, and frameworks.Key Responsibilities:Design and develop Java-based...

  • Senior Java Developer

    4 weeks ago


    Toronto, Ontario, Canada NTT DATA Full time

    Job Title: Senior Java DeveloperWe are seeking a skilled Senior Java Developer to join our team in Toronto, Ontario, Canada. As a Senior Java Developer, you will be responsible for developing, maintaining, and implementing Java-based components, applications, and frameworks.Key Responsibilities:Design and develop Java-based solutionsCollaborate with other...

  • Senior Java Developer

    2 weeks ago


    Toronto, Ontario, Canada Astra North Infoteck Inc. Full time

    Job Title: Senior Java DeveloperJob Summary: We are seeking a highly skilled Senior Java Developer to join our team at Astra North Infoteck Inc. The ideal candidate will have extensive experience in developing complex software applications using Java, Springboot, and Angular.Key Responsibilities:* Develop high-quality software applications using Java,...

  • Senior Java Developer

    4 weeks ago


    Toronto, Ontario, Canada NTT DATA Full time

    Job Title: Senior Java DeveloperAbout the Role:NTT DATA Services is seeking a skilled Senior Java Developer to join our team in Toronto, Ontario. As a Senior Java Developer, you will be responsible for developing, maintaining, and implementing Java-based components, applications, and frameworks.Key Responsibilities:Design and develop Java-based...

  • Senior Java Developer

    1 month ago


    Toronto, Ontario, Canada Astra North Infoteck Inc. Full time

    Job Title: Senior Java DeveloperJob Description:At Astra North Infoteck Inc., we are seeking a highly skilled Senior Java Developer to join our team. As a key member of our development team, you will be responsible for designing, developing, and maintaining high-quality, scalable Java-based applications.Key Responsibilities:* Design and develop high-quality,...

  • Senior Java Developer

    4 weeks ago


    Toronto, Ontario, Canada Sage Recruiting Full time

    Job Title: Senior Java DeveloperAbout the Role:Sage Recruiting is seeking a skilled Senior Java Developer to join our rapidly growing SaaS company based in Toronto with remote employees across Canada and the US. As a key member of our core backend engineering team, you will participate in all phases of the SDLC, including architecture and design discussions...

  • Senior Java Developer

    4 weeks ago


    Toronto, Ontario, Canada Highbrow LLC Full time

    Job Title: Senior Java DeveloperJob Summary: We are seeking a highly skilled Senior Java Developer to join our team at Highbrow LLC. As a Senior Java Developer, you will be responsible for designing, developing, and maintaining high-quality Java applications.Key Responsibilities:Code Quality and Maintenance: Develop and maintain high-quality, defect-free...

  • Senior Java Developer

    4 weeks ago


    Toronto, Ontario, Canada Intelliware Full time

    At Intelliware, we are seeking a skilled Senior Java Developer to join our team.As a Senior Java Developer, you will be responsible for designing and developing high-quality, scalable, and extensible applications in a collaborative Agile environment.Key Responsibilities:Designing and developing complex applications using JavaEstimating, tasking, and...

  • Senior Java Developer

    4 weeks ago


    Toronto, Ontario, Canada Electric Mind Full time

    Software Development at Electric MindAt Electric Mind, we're a business and technology consulting leader that provides innovative, practical solutions driven by engineering excellence. Our team is passionate about building high-quality applications that are highly scalable and extensible.We're looking for a skilled Senior Java Developer to join our team. As...

  • Senior Java Developer

    1 month ago


    Old Toronto, Ontario, Canada one Full time

    About the RoleWe are seeking a highly skilled Senior Java Developer to join our team and contribute to the development of our cutting-edge software solutions.As a Senior Java Developer, you will be responsible for designing, developing, and maintaining our Java-based applications, ensuring they meet the highest standards of quality and performance.You will...

  • Senior Java Developer

    4 weeks ago


    Toronto, Ontario, Canada Electric Mind Full time

    About the RoleWe are seeking a highly skilled Senior Java Developer to join our team at Electric Mind. As a Senior Java Developer, you will be responsible for designing and developing complex applications that are highly scalable and extensible.Key ResponsibilitiesDesigning high-quality applications that are highly scalable and extensibleEstimating, tasking,...

  • Senior Java Developer

    4 weeks ago


    Toronto, Ontario, Canada Apex Systems Full time

    Job Title: Senior Java DeveloperJob Summary:We are seeking a highly skilled Senior Java Developer to join our team at Apex Systems. As a key member of our technology team, you will play a crucial role in supporting Digital Transformation by successfully implementing complex, enterprise-scale solutions on modern platforms.Responsibilities:Interact with...

  • Senior Java Developer

    1 month ago


    Toronto, Ontario, Canada 7B Search Group Inc. Full time

    About the Senior Java Developer PositionWe are seeking a highly skilled Senior Java Developer to join our software team at 7B Search Group Inc. Our team is focused on developing new features, proof-of-concepts, and research and development initiatives, with a goal of transitioning our architecture from monolithic to cloud-native.This role is ideal for a...